• Rigorous coupling wave analysis and Monte Carlo ray tracing are used to model OLEDs.
• The model is comprehensive for OLED lighting with reduced simulation complexity.
• The model is applied to the periodic corrugated OLED for blue spectrum improvement.
Monte Carlo ray tracing and rigorous coupling wave analyses (RCWA) are linked together for modeling the lighting property of organic light-emitting diodes (OLED). The proposed method considers the thin-film effect and the whole geometrical structure of OLED instead of a single exciton, realizing a mixed-level and comprehensive model with reduced simulation complexity. According to experimental results, the proposed model has demonstrated an acceptable accuracy for the conventional planar OLED. Additionally, corrugated OLEDs are investigated for the blue spectrum enhancement. The simulations from the proposed model indicate that the reduced corrugated period or duty cycle contributes to blue-shift of the EL spectra.
